2. How to Make Your Own DIY Furniture Polish:
To create your own DIY furniture polish, all you need is olive oil, lemon juice, and a spray bottle. Simply mix equal parts olive oil and lemon juice in the spray bottle and shake well to combine. To use, spray the mixture onto a clean, soft cloth and apply it to your furniture in a circular motion. Allow the polish to sit for a few minutes, then buff with a clean, dry cloth to reveal a beautiful, natural shine. For best results, use this DIY furniture polish regularly to keep your furniture looking its best.

3. Tips for Using DIY Furniture Polish:
When using DIY furniture polish, it is important to test a small inconspicuous area first to ensure that the mixture does not cause any damage or discoloration. Additionally, it is recommended to dust your furniture regularly to prevent build-up and maintain its luster. For stubborn stains or dirt, you can use a mild soap and water solution before applying the DIY furniture polish.
